This resource for practitioners examines public health leadership skills in the areas of emergency preparedness and response. Rowitz (public health, U. of Illinois at Chicago) begins with an overview of today's changing public health system and the importance of building social capital. Next, specific skills such as crisis communication, tipping point awareness, and understanding of multicultural issues are addressed. Sprinkled throughout the volume are case studies and interviews with public health leaders illustrating the concepts discussed. Annotation c2005 Book News, Inc., Portland, OR (booknews.com)
